Pothos plants are known for their ability to trail and climb, using aerial roots to latch onto surfaces and support their growth. It’s worth noting that not all pothos plants will grow to such lengths. The average height of a pothos plant is usually between 20 to 40 feet, but there are instances where they can grow even longer. Factors such as light, temperature, and humidity play a significant role in the growth of pothos plants.
